1

Rpg Ii Programming Jobs (NOW HIRING)

Bachelor's Degree in computer science or related field. * 7+ years of RPG iSeries experience including experience with programming skills with RPG languages or RPG II/III/IV/ILE. * Excellent ...

Rpg developer

Omaha, NE ยท On-site

RPG Developer Duration:12 +Months Location: Omaha, NE The RPG Developer will design, develop and ... A two or four year degree in Computer Science (CS), Management Information Systems (MIS) or ...

RPG Developer

Springfield, MO ยท On-site

$22 - $24/hr

Key Skills; 0-2 years of hands-on experience with RPG IV / RPGLE programming. * Working knowledge of Client AS400/iSeries systems. * Basic understanding of CL (Control Language) and DB2.

Remote EST hours Length: 6 months + Interview Process: 1-2 rounds REQUIREMENTS Position: RPG Developer They need someone to come in that is a senior to advanced level RPG Developer with a proven ...

Experience Required RPG Developer with Health Plan Encounter and 837 expertise * a minimum of 5 years in the writing of ILE RPG and RPG Sequel programs and services with at least 2 years conducting ...

Sr. RPG Developer - Contract Location: Cincinnati, OH (ONSITE) 4 days per week - No relocation ... This is a contract position expected to last a minimum of two to three years while they move to a ...

Senior RPG Developer

Romeoville, IL ยท On-site

$112K - $187K/yr

Experience: * Minimum of 5-7 years of experience in RPG programming on the IBM i (AS/400) platform. * At least 2-3 years of hands-on experience with any Warehouse Management Systems * Strong ...

Keep up to date on the latest OS version, programming language levels and other industry releases ... Two-year degree in business-related field or equivalent work-related experience is required. * Well ...

Role : AS400 RPG Dev Tech Lead Location : TAMPA FL 33607 Duration : 12+ month(s) AS400 RPG ... Must have experience: leading one or two developers. Experience working with Offshore is a must.

RPG/iSeries Developer 2

Phoenix, AZ ยท On-site

$81K - $117K/yr

Qualifications: What you need to bring * 4+ years programming experience required. * RPG experience required. * SQL experience preferred. * Bachelors in computer science or related field or ...

AS400 RPG Application Architect. Master of SQL within the AS400 environment, Stored Procedures ... Must have experience leading one or two developers. Experience working with Offshore is a must.

RPG/iSeries Developer 2

Phoenix, AZ ยท On-site

$81K - $117K/yr

Qualifications: What you need to bring * 4+ years programming experience required. * RPG experience required. * SQL experience preferred. * Bachelors in computer science or related field or ...

next page

Showing results 1-20

Rpg Ii Programming information

See salary details

$33K

$93.4K

$129.5K

How much do rpg ii programming jobs pay per year?

As of Jun 30, 2026, the average yearly pay for rpg ii programming in the United States is $93,366.00, according to ZipRecruiter salary data. Most workers in this role earn between $83,500.00 and $107,000.00 per year, depending on experience, location, and employer.

What are common challenges faced by RPG II programmers when maintaining legacy systems, and how can they be addressed?

RPG II programmers often encounter challenges such as lack of documentation, outdated code structures, and integration difficulties with modern technologies when maintaining legacy systems. Addressing these issues typically involves reverse-engineering business logic, collaborating closely with end-users and other IT teams, and gradually refactoring code for better maintainability. Staying proactive with documentation and leveraging emulator tools or middleware can also ease the transition toward more current systems while supporting existing business processes.

What is the difference between Rpg Ii Programming vs Rpg I Programming?

AspectRpg Ii ProgrammingRpg I Programming
Required CredentialsTypically requires basic programming certifications or training in RPG IIOften requires foundational RPG I knowledge or certifications
Work EnvironmentUsed in legacy IBM i (AS/400) systems, often in enterprise settingsPrimarily in older or legacy systems, similar environment
Industry UsageCommon in industries with legacy IBM systems like finance, manufacturingPredecessor to RPG II, less common today but still in legacy systems

Rpg Ii Programming and Rpg I Programming are both used in legacy IBM i environments. Rpg Ii offers more advanced features and is more widely used in modern legacy systems, while Rpg I is an earlier version with simpler capabilities. Understanding both helps maintain and upgrade older enterprise applications.

What are the key skills and qualifications needed to thrive as an RPG II Programmer, and why are they important?

To thrive as an RPG II Programmer, you need strong proficiency in RPG II language, understanding of IBM midrange systems (like AS/400), and experience in legacy system maintenance or modernization. Familiarity with tools such as IBM iSeries, CL (Control Language), and database management systems is essential, and relevant certifications like IBM Certified Specialist can be advantageous. Attention to detail, analytical problem-solving, and effective communication are crucial soft skills for collaborating with teams and stakeholders. These skills and qualities ensure the reliable functioning and upgrading of critical business applications that still depend on legacy RPG II code.

What is RPG II programming?

RPG II programming refers to using the Report Program Generator II (RPG II) language, which is a high-level programming language developed by IBM in the 1960s for business applications, especially on IBM midrange systems like the System/3. RPG II is known for its simplicity in handling business data processing tasks such as generating reports and managing files. Although considered legacy technology today, it played a significant role in automating business processes and is still maintained in some organizations with older IT infrastructure.
More about Rpg Ii Programming jobs
What are the most commonly searched types of Rpg Ii Programming jobs? The most popular types of Rpg Ii Programming jobs are:
What job categories do people searching Rpg Ii Programming jobs look for? The top searched job categories for Rpg Ii Programming jobs are:
Infographic showing various Rpg Ii Programming job openings in the United States as of June 2026, with employment types broken down into 100% Full Time. Highlights an 90% Physical, 3% Hybrid, and 7% Remote job distribution, with an average salary of $93,366 per year, or $44.9 per hour.
RPG Programmer

RPG Programmer

My3Tech Inc

Fort Washington, PA โ€ข On-site

$63/hr

Other

This job post hasย expired today.ย Applications are no longer accepted.


Key responsibilities

  • Perform programming assignments requiring knowledge of established programming procedures and data processing requirements.

  • Maintain and modify programs by developing detailed programming logic and coding approved changes.

  • Confer with users to gain understanding of needed changes or modifications of existing programs.


Job description

RPG Programmer

Fort Washington, PA (Hybrid)

6+ months Contract

Pay Rate: $57 W2/$63 C2C

Will need to be on-site from time to time and be on-site for the first few weeks to meet the teams and learn the systems โ€“ ideal candidate will be within 1-2 hour drive at max.

Required Skills: RPG III, RPG IV, RPG ILE, CLP (CLLE), SQL and Object Oriented languages (Java/C++/C)

Looking for a consultant with RPG background who can support the existing system(s) they have in place and also, potentially make recommendations on migrating or automating the system in the future.

Client is currently seeking an experienced RPG Programmer (IBM iSeries) for a role for our client based in Horsham, PA. Consultant will need to be available to work on-site initially and the local enough for coming on-site as necessary. Our client has existing systems that need to be maintained and would like to also explore automation or outright migrating some of the applications to different technologies. We will be looking for the RPG Programmer Consultant to make recommendations as to the future of these applications.

Responsibilities:
  • Perform programming assignments requiring knowledge of established programming procedures and data processing requirements.
  • Maintain and modify programs; make approved changes by developing detailed programming logic and coding.
  • Test and develop modifications.
  • Write new program code per user needs.
  • Evaluate simple interrelationships between programs, e.g. whether a contemplated change in one part of a program would cause unwanted results in a related part.
  • Confer with users to gain understanding of needed changes or modifications of existing programs.
  • Provide on call support.
  • Use judgement in determining best solutions to problem solving, database design and changes, system modifications and hardware and software selection.
Requirements:
  • Bachelorโ€™s Degree in computer science or related field.
  • 7+ years of RPG iSeries experience including experience with programming skills with RPG languages or RPG II/III/IV/ILE.
  • Excellent programming skills on the iSeries platform โ€“ Analyze and Create new programs using RPG, RPG ILE, SQLRPGLE, and Control Language (CLP/CLLE).
  • Very good knowledge of SQL concepts โ€“ Analyze and modify complex SQL queries, embedded SQL in SQLRPGLE, Cursor programming.
  • Database Concepts โ€“ Create and Analyze Physical files, Logical Files, SQL tables, Indexes, Views, Stored procedures.
  • Experience with one or more object-oriented languages such as Java/C/C++.
  • Knowledge of current technological developments/trends in area of expertise.
  • Ability to implement and troubleshoot programming changes and modifications.
  • Ability to determine computer problems and coordinate hardware and/or software solutions.